Output 1d93c4a7a84fef974467ef0cd2c31dfed9e621e9bb20ec71d32105efd4fbc86a:2

value
51000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c5c38a75e324a7de9785210597f90f58b199a86 OP_EQUAL
address
3BZyNujNN1txjrJN7dK3mGTLEhGSwx6g76
transaction
1d93c4a7a84fef974467ef0cd2c31dfed9e621e9bb20ec71d32105efd4fbc86a
confirmations
267546
spent
true